Description | Atg16L1 Polyclonal Antibody. Autophagy related protein 16 L is encoded by the ATG16L gene and is located on chromosome 2 in humans. It is also known as WD30 or IBD10 (Inflammatory Bowel Disease 10). ATG 12 and ATG5 conjugate with each other and undergoes homo oligomerisation with ATG16L to form an 800 kDa complex called the Atg16L complex. This complex facilitates coupling or lipidation of LC3 to phosphatidylethanolamine (PE) and this ubiquitin-like conjugation system is a widely used marker for autophagy. However, the ATG 16L complex along with other ATGs like ATG 18 and ATG 21 prevent the premature cleavage of ATG8-PE by the cysteine protease, Atg4 until the autophagosome is deemed complete. |
